MCNTT-AS — Moscow Center of New Telecommunication Technologies (МЦ НТТ), a
Moscow telecom operator founded in the mid-1990s and now part of the Rostelecom
group, where it trades as Rostelecom Contact Center.
What it's used for
- Corporate connectivity and hosted services in Moscow. About 12,000 IPv4 addresses in two prefixes, with a dozen BGP neighbours.
- rDNS is entirely under
ntt.ruand mostly generated:cN-M.ntt.ruacross both blocks, plus named infrastructure (gw-2,smtpq) and legacy access servers (dialup-NN-as-N.ntt.ru). - The RIPE objects show the space carved into assignments for named business customers — a bank, a telecom company, a media firm — alongside the operator's own blocks and one marked as an end-user cloud segment.
Notable
ntt.ruis not NTT. The domain belongs to this Moscow operator and has nothing to do with the Japanese carrier. A name- or rDNS-keyword match here gets both the company and the country wrong.- The customer assignments are corporate, and there are no dynamic or PPPoE subscriber pools. The
dialup-hosts are the operator's own access concentrators, a leftover from the 1990s, not a mass-market subscriber base.
Interesting
- The company's centre of gravity has moved a long way from its name. Its main business today is outsourced contact-centre operations for government and corporate clients, run out of nineteen Russian cities. The AS and the
ntt.rudomain are what remain of the original telecom operator.
